Agricultural Robots Market Insights, Size, Share & Outlook to 2035
Agricultural Robots Market size is expected to advance from USD 17.28 billion in 2025 to USD 129.36 billion by 2035, registering a CAGR of more than 22.3% across 2026-2035. By 2026, the industry is anticipated to generate USD 20.78 billion in revenue.
Growth Drivers & Challenge
The Agricultural Robots Market is witnessing robust growth driven by the increasing need for automation in farming operations and the rising demand for higher agricultural productivity. One of the primary growth drivers is the persistent shortage of skilled agricultural labor across developed and developing economies. As rural populations migrate to urban centers in search of better employment opportunities, farmers face difficulties in managing labor-intensive tasks such as harvesting, planting, weeding, and crop monitoring. Agricultural robots offer an efficient alternative by automating repetitive and time-consuming processes, thereby improving operational efficiency and reducing dependency on manual labor. Additionally, the growing global population has intensified pressure on the agricultural sector to enhance crop yields and ensure food security. Precision farming technologies integrated with robotics, including sensors, GPS, artificial intelligence, and machine vision systems, enable farmers to optimize input usage such as water, fertilizers, and pesticides. This not only boosts productivity but also minimizes environmental impact, aligning with sustainability goals and government initiatives promoting smart agriculture.
Another significant growth driver is the rapid advancement in robotics technology and declining hardware costs. Continuous innovations in artificial intelligence, machine learning, and IoT connectivity have made agricultural robots more intelligent, adaptable, and cost-effective. Modern robots are capable of performing complex tasks such as autonomous navigation, real-time crop health assessment, and selective harvesting with high precision. Governments in various regions are offering subsidies and financial incentives to encourage the adoption of agricultural automation technologies, further accelerating market expansion. Moreover, the integration of robotics with data analytics platforms allows farmers to make data-driven decisions, enhancing farm management efficiency and profitability. However, despite these advantages, the high initial investment cost associated with agricultural robots remains a major challenge. Small and marginal farmers, particularly in developing regions, often lack the financial capacity to invest in advanced robotic systems. The cost of maintenance, technical expertise, and infrastructure requirements can also hinder widespread adoption, especially in areas with limited technological awareness and connectivity.

Regional Analysis
North America
North America holds a significant share in the Agricultural Robots Market, primarily due to the early adoption of advanced farming technologies and the presence of leading robotics manufacturers. The United States and Canada are at the forefront of implementing precision agriculture practices, supported by strong research and development capabilities and favorable government policies. Large-scale farming operations in this region have a higher capacity to invest in autonomous tractors, robotic milking systems, and automated harvesting equipment. The region’s well-developed infrastructure and high level of digital literacy among farmers facilitate seamless integration of robotics with farm management systems. Additionally, the growing emphasis on sustainable agriculture and efficient resource utilization further propels the demand for agricultural robots in North America.
Europe
Europe represents another prominent market for agricultural robots, driven by stringent regulations related to environmental sustainability and labor welfare. Countries such as Germany, France, and the Netherlands are increasingly adopting robotic solutions to comply with regulations aimed at reducing chemical usage and carbon emissions. The region’s strong focus on innovation and technological advancement supports the development of sophisticated robotic platforms tailored to diverse agricultural needs. Furthermore, the aging farmer population in several European countries has increased the demand for automation to maintain productivity levels. Financial support from the European Union in the form of grants and agricultural modernization programs encourages farmers to integrate robotic technologies into their operations. As a result, Europe continues to experience steady growth in the agricultural robotics sector.
Asia Pacific
The Asia Pacific region is anticipated to witness the fastest growth in the Agricultural Robots Market due to rapid agricultural modernization and rising food demand from a growing population. Countries such as China, Japan, India, and Australia are investing heavily in smart farming technologies to improve crop yields and ensure food security. Japan, in particular, has been a pioneer in agricultural robotics due to its severe labor shortages and advanced technological ecosystem. In emerging economies like India and China, increasing government initiatives promoting mechanization and digital agriculture are fostering market expansion. Although small landholdings and budget constraints pose certain challenges, the gradual adoption of cost-effective robotic solutions and collaborative farming models is expected to drive substantial growth in the region over the forecast period.

Segmentation Analysis
Segments Analysis by Application
Based on application, the Agricultural Robots Market is segmented into harvesting management, dairy management, field farming, irrigation management, and crop monitoring. Harvesting management accounts for a considerable share due to the high labor requirements and time sensitivity associated with harvesting activities. Robotic harvesters equipped with advanced vision systems can identify ripe produce and perform selective picking, reducing waste and improving efficiency. Dairy management is another rapidly growing application segment, driven by the increasing adoption of robotic milking systems that enhance milk yield, maintain hygiene standards, and reduce labor costs. Field farming applications, including autonomous tractors and robotic seeders, are gaining traction as they enable precise planting and soil preparation. Irrigation management and crop monitoring solutions leverage sensors and data analytics to optimize water usage and detect crop health issues in real time, contributing to sustainable farming practices.
Segments Analysis by Type
In terms of type, the market is categorized into driverless tractors, un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s), robotic milking systems, and automated harvesting systems. Driverless tractors are widely adopted in large-scale farms for plowing, planting, and spraying operations, offering improved accuracy and reduced operational costs. UAVs, commonly known as agricultural drones, are increasingly used for aerial imaging, crop health assessment, and pesticide spraying, providing farmers with valuable insights and rapid coverage of large fields. Robotic milking systems have gained significant popularity in dairy farms due to their ability to operate continuously and monitor individual animal health. Automated harvesting systems are also witnessing substantial growth, particularly in fruit and vegetable farming, where precision and speed are critical to maintaining product quality.
Segments Analysis by Offering
Based on offering, the Agricultural Robots Market is segmented into hardware, software, and services. The hardware segment dominates the market as it includes essential components such as robotic arms, sensors, cameras, GPS systems, and control units. Continuous technological advancements are enhancing the performance and durability of these components, driving demand. The software segment is gaining prominence due to the integration of artificial intelligence, machine learning algorithms, and farm management platforms that enable real-time data analysis and decision-making. Services, including installation, maintenance, training, and technical support, play a crucial role in ensuring optimal performance and long-term reliability of agricultural robots. As adoption rates increase, service providers are focusing on offering customized solutions and subscription-based models to make robotic technologies more accessible to farmers of varying scales.
